The article is about the effects of disasters on people's physical and mental health. It describes how disasters can cause direct harm, like injuries from storms or earthquakes, and also make existing health problems worse. The text explains that many people face challenges with their mental health after a disaster due to stress and loss. It highlights the importance of community support and being prepared for emergencies. The article also shares ideas on how to help people recover by understanding their needs and providing resources for better coping strategies during tough times.
